From cac91f02b8adc1b04525fdd2dfd8c36e1caf0a0d Mon Sep 17 00:00:00 2001 From: Andrei Pavel Date: Mon, 3 Jun 2024 16:38:43 +0300 Subject: [PATCH] [#3445] hammer: add git and change bash to sh --- hammer.py | 34 +++++++++++++++++----------------- 1 file changed, 17 insertions(+), 17 deletions(-) diff --git a/hammer.py b/hammer.py index 61b9d8db98..c4c14aa781 100755 --- a/hammer.py +++ b/hammer.py @@ -775,7 +775,7 @@ class VagrantEnv(object): lxc_container_path = os.path.join('/var/lib/lxc', self.name) # add vagrant universal key to accepted keys - execute('sudo bash -c \'echo "ssh-rsa AAAAB3NzaC1yc2EAAAABIwAAAQEA6NF8ia' + execute('sudo sh -c \'echo "ssh-rsa AAAAB3NzaC1yc2EAAAABIwAAAQEA6NF8ia' 'llvQVp22WDkTkyrtvp9eWW6A8YVr+kz4TjGYe7gHzIw+niNltGEFHzD8+v1I2YJ' '6oXevct1YeS0o9HZyN1Q9qgCgzUFtdOKLv6IedplqoPkcmF0aYet2PkEDo3MlTB' 'ckFXPITAMzF8dJSIFo9D8HfdOV0IAdx4O7PtixWKn5y2hMNG0zQPyUecp4pzC6k' @@ -790,7 +790,7 @@ class VagrantEnv(object): execute('sudo rm -f %s/rootfs/etc/machine-id' % lxc_container_path) # pack rootfs - cmd = 'sudo bash -c "' + cmd = 'sudo sh -c "' cmd += 'cd %s ' cmd += '&& tar --numeric-owner --anchored --exclude=./rootfs/dev/log -czf %s/rootfs.tar.gz ./rootfs/*' cmd += '"' @@ -1072,7 +1072,7 @@ class VagrantEnv(object): def prepare_for_boxing(self): if self.system in ['debian', 'ubuntu', 'fedora', 'centos', 'rhel', 'rocky']: # setup a script that on first boot will set machine-id - cmd = 'bash -c \'cat <= 15 - cmd = """bash -c \"cat <